Trip Overview

If you are planning a quick transit through Vermont, the 16.3-mile trip from Ludlow to Springfield is a straightforward commute. You can expect to reach your destination in about 29 minutes, making this an ideal day trip that requires no overnight stay. The route primarily utilizes Vermont Route 103 South, Vermont Route 10, and River Street to connect these two Northeast towns. With a fuel budget of just $3, it is an incredibly economical drive for your travel itinerary. Because the journey is short and direct, you have total flexibility to move between these locations whenever your schedule demands.

What kind of drive is this?

This drive is heavily highway-focused, with 76% of the journey spent on faster-paced roads. You will find that the longest uninterrupted stretch occurs during the 7.1-mile segment on Vermont Route 103 South, which sets the pace for the majority of the trip. As you transition from the highway toward local roads like River Street, the character of the drive shifts from a steady cruise to a more contained local transit. Expect a functional, efficient experience behind the wheel rather than a winding backroad excursion. It is a no-nonsense path that prioritizes getting you from Ludlow to Springfield with minimal fuss.
